- Title
Scattering and bound states in the K d system.
- Authors
Shevchenko, N.
- Abstract
We investigated different properties of the K d system. First, the near-threshold elastic amplitudes of K d scattering were calculated from the three-body Alt-Grassberger-Sandhas equations with the coupled channels using four versions of the -KN-πΣ potentials. The potentials reproduce the very recent SIDDHARTA or older KEK experimental data on kaonic hydrogen, data on K p scattering and have one- or two-pole structure of the Λ(1405) resonance. Second, the 1 s-level shifts and widths of kaonic deuterium, corresponding to the results on near-threshold antikaon-deuteron scattering, were calculated. The question of existence of a strong quasi-bound state in the K d system was also investigated.
